The UKY4N mission statement.
Our mission is to mobilise and empower young people to seek and call for decisive action on nature and wildlife in the UK. Protecting and restoring biodiversity and ecosystems in the UK is vital for multitudinous reasons, least of all for addressing climate change, for our physical and mental health, and for the long-term resilience of our societies.
Through young people’s actions, platforming and uniting youth voices, and training the next generation of environmental leaders, our ultimate vision is to increase the visibility of nature in all decision-making, raise political awareness about the loss of nature and wildlife in the four countries of the UK, and secure a more nature-filled future. We aim to do this through building public, evidence-led, and creative projects that call for urgent action to address the loss of nature and wildlife – from all parts of society, but particularly from politicians at all levels.
Our mission is supported by our values. UK Youth for Nature is founded on empowerment, ambition, collaboration, creativity, and inclusivity.

UK Youth for Nature’s objectives are to:

Create greater political impetus to halt and reverse the loss of nature and wildlife in the UK.
Increase equitable access to the natural world, especially in those places where there is least green space and where access to that green space is fundamentally unequal.


Increase the visibility and participation of young people in decision-making about the natural world.



Increase young people’s awareness and understanding of the loss of nature using UKY4N’s communications channels.
Provide learning and development opportunities for our Organising Team and wider network on key skills to encourage and equip the next generation of environmental decision-makers.
